THE LICENSING LAW IN WELLINGTON.

(Per United Press Association.) Wellington, March 11. The charge of Sunday trading against the licensee of the Oriental Hotel was dismissed, and an information laid against the witness Ennis for misrepresenting himself as a traveller. He pleaded guilty and was fined £9 and costs. it
